Why Off-Road Tires Need Sealers at Low Air Pressures

When adventurers drop tire pressure to gain traction, the physical connection between the tire bead and the rim flange becomes significantly less stable. At low pressures, the sidewall flexes more, which can cause the bead to pull slightly away from the rim, creating a path for air to escape. This is especially problematic in rocky terrain where sharp impacts can momentarily unseat portions of the bead.

A quality bead sealer acts as a liquid gasket, filling the microscopic gaps that open up during these high-flex, low-pressure maneuvers. Without it, even a clean rim can develop slow leaks after a day of bouncing over jagged obstacles. Using a sealer turns a potentially porous mechanical connection into a sealed, unified system.

Furthermore, sealers prevent the buildup of rust and oxidation on steel rims, which can create a porous surface that bleeds air even at highway pressures. By applying a sealer, the life of both the tire and the rim is extended, providing an extra layer of defense against the inevitable debris encountered on the trail.

How to Properly Clean and Prep Your Rims for Sealing

The most expensive sealer in the world will fail if applied to a dirty surface. Before application, the rim flange must be scrubbed clean of old, dried rubber remnants, oxidation, and road grime. Use a stiff wire brush or a specialized abrasive pad to ensure the surface is smooth and free of debris.

Once the surface is cleaned, wipe the rim flange down with a volatile solvent, such as denatured alcohol or a dedicated rubber cleaner. This removes residual oils that prevent the sealer from forming a tight chemical bond. A clean, grease-free surface is the absolute foundation of a successful bead seal.

After cleaning, visually inspect the rim for any deep gouges or structural deformities that a sealant alone cannot fix. While sealers are excellent for minor imperfections, they cannot compensate for a bent or severely damaged rim flange. Proper preparation is the single most important step in the entire sealing process.

Step-by-Step Guide to Applying Bead Sealer Correctly

Start by removing the tire from the rim—or, if breaking the bead manually, ensure the tire is pushed back far enough to expose the entire seating surface. Shake the sealer container well to ensure the solids are evenly distributed within the suspension. Using the provided applicator brush, apply a consistent, even layer of sealer to the entire circumference of the bead seat on the rim.

Allow the sealer to sit until it becomes tacky, following the specific drying time instructions on the container. Once tacky, carefully seat the tire bead onto the rim, taking care not to scrape the wet sealer off as the tire slips into place. Inflate the tire slowly to ensure that the bead seats evenly around the entire circumference.

Check for leaks immediately after inflation using a spray bottle filled with a soapy water solution. Watch for bubbles forming along the bead line, which indicate an incomplete seal. If a leak is found, deflate, adjust the tire position, and re-apply sealer if necessary before final inflation.

Trail Maintenance: Fixing Unexpected Tire Bead Leaks

When a tire develops a stubborn leak on the trail, the first step is to identify the source by using a soapy water spray or, in a pinch, spitting on the bead to watch for bubbles. If the leak is caused by debris lodged between the bead and the rim, the tire must be broken down and cleaned. If it is a minor sealing issue, a bead sealer is often the perfect field fix.

If a full breakdown is impossible, sometimes deflating the tire slightly and rotating the bead on the rim—if a bead-breaking tool is available—can help clear debris and improve the contact area. Once the area is clean and dry, apply a generous amount of bead sealer to the affected section. This “spot treatment” can often be enough to get the vehicle safely off the trail and back to civilization.

Always keep a small, portable container of bead sealer in the trail tool kit, along with basic tire-changing tools. Being prepared for a bead leak means the adventure doesn’t have to end just because of a minor equipment issue. With the right supplies and a little bit of patience, most bead leaks are easily managed in the field.
